Python游戏开发初体验

发布时间:2025-05-08 11:32:15 作者:小樊
来源:亿速云 阅读:96

Python 是一种非常适合游戏开发的编程语言,因为它简单易学,而且有许多强大的库和框架可以帮助你快速地创建游戏。以下是一些 Python 游戏开发的初学者可以体验的步骤和资源:

  1. 学习基础知识

    • 确保你对 Python 语言有基本的了解,包括变量、数据类型、控制流、函数和类等概念。
  2. 选择游戏库

    • Pygame:这是最受欢迎的 Python 游戏开发库之一,适合制作 2D 游戏。
    • Arcade:这是一个简单易用的 Python 游戏库,旨在让初学者能够快速上手。
    • Panda3D:如果你对 3D 游戏感兴趣,Panda3D 是一个功能强大的开源库。
  3. 安装游戏库

    • 使用 pip 安装你选择的库,例如:pip install pygame
  4. 编写第一个游戏

    • 从一个简单的游戏开始,比如“猜数字”、“贪吃蛇”或者“打砖块”。
    • 学习如何处理用户输入、更新游戏状态、渲染图形和处理游戏逻辑。
  5. 探索游戏开发资源

    • 阅读官方文档来了解你选择的库。
    • 观看在线教程和课程,例如 YouTube 上的教学视频。
    • 加入 Python 游戏开发社区,如 Reddit 的 r/pygame 或者 Stack Overflow。
  6. 实践和改进

    • 不断实践,尝试改进你的游戏,添加新功能或者优化现有功能。
    • 尝试阅读和分析其他开源游戏的代码,学习它们的设计模式和编程技巧。
  7. 发布你的游戏

    • 当你的游戏准备好后,你可以将其发布到网上,让其他人也能玩到。
    • 你可以使用平台如 itch.io 或 Steam 来发布你的游戏。

作为初学者,不要害怕犯错,游戏开发是一个不断学习和改进的过程。随着时间的推移,你将能够创建更复杂和有趣的游戏。

推荐阅读:
  1. Windows写代码,Linux运行 (WSL & VS Code)
  2. ftrack Python API

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

python

上一篇:Authentication认证在服务器运维中的作用是什么

下一篇:Python爬虫技术难点在哪

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》